Dr. Bridget O’Neill Kruger serves as a Clinical Psychologist and Holistic & Earth Medicine Practitioner at West Beach Clinic in Blaauwberg, Cape Town. She earned her Doctorate in Psychology from the University of the Free State, where her research explored mindfulness, attachment, and relationship satisfaction. Furthermore, she holds a Master’s degree in Clinical Psychology and a diploma in Therapeutic Reflexology and Meridian Therapy, blending conventional training with holistic modalities. Consequently, Dr. O’Neill Kruger brings both scientific rigour and natural healing principles to her practice.
At West Beach Clinic, she integrates her diverse expertise into an evidence-based framework. Therefore, she combines attachment theory, Emotionally Focused Therapy, Rational Emotive Behaviour Therapy, and mindfulness practices with therapeutic reflexology and meridian work. Moreover, her sessions respect the whole person—addressing emotional, cognitive, behavioural, physical, social, sexual, and spiritual dimensions. Individual Psychotherapy
She offers personalised sessions for anxiety, depression, relationship issues, and psychosomatic concerns, tailoring interventions to each client’s needs.
Couples & Marriage Therapy
She strengthens attachment bonds and improves communication through structured exercises and emotion-focused techniques.
Family Therapy
She facilitates system-wide healing by guiding families through conflict resolution and mutual understanding.
Holistic Integrative Therapy
She combines mindfulness, reflexology, and meridian methods to support emotional regulation and physical balance.
Group Workshops & Programs
She leads thematic groups on stress management, mindfulness, and resilience building within West Beach Clinic’s supportive setting.
Nature-Infused Sessions
She incorporates brief coastal mindfulness exercises during walks along nearby beaches to deepen grounding and sensory awareness.
Attachment-Focused Coaching
She provides short-term, goal-oriented coaching to enhance interpersonal skills and secure relational patterns.
Online Teletherapy
She offers secure virtual sessions for clients who require remote access or added convenience.
